Hieff Unicon™ qPCR TaqMan Probe Master Mix

Details:

Description

The product is a premixed solution for 2× real-time quantitative PCR amplification by the probe method. The antibody hot-start UNICONTM DNA Polymerase used can effectively inhibit the amplification caused by the non-specific annealing of primers. At the same time, the formula optimizes the factors that can effectively inhibit non-specific PCR amplification and improve the amplification efficiency of PCR reaction, which is suitable for the amplification of low-concentration templates, so that quantitative PCR can obtain a good standard curve in a wide quantitative area.

Storage

The product should be stored at -25°C~-15℃ away from light for 18 months. Please avoid repeated freeze-thaw.
